Summary of Private Mental Health Assessments
Private mental health assessments usually include a comprehensive evaluation conducted by a certified mental health professional, such as a psychiatrist, psychologist, or therapist. The assessment intends to determine mental health disorders, check out signs, and establish a treatment plan, which can include treatment, medication, or even more evaluation.

Booking a private mental health assessment normally involves connecting to a center or expert either via phone or online. After developing the requirement based on the initial query, the client may arrange a date and time for the assessment. Payment techniques vary, with options ranging from direct payment at the time of assessment to online invoicing.
Numerous clinics may also provide deferred payment methods or funding options, especially for comprehensive treatments.

2. For how long does a private mental health assessment normally take?
Initial assessments usually last between 1 to 2 hours, while comprehensive assessments can last a number of hours, depending upon the complexity of the assessment.

5. What should I anticipate during a private mental health assessment?
Clients can expect a structured interview process that includes discussing their history, signs, and concerns. In some cases, they might undergo standardized screening or surveys to assess their mental health status.
